Построить графики в MySQL? - PullRequest
       10

Построить графики в MySQL?

0 голосов
/ 21 декабря 2018

Сейчас я изучаю науку о данных.Просто из любопытства я хотел узнать, можно ли строить графики в SQL из существующих данных.Я использую MySQL.Если да, пожалуйста, укажите мне ссылку или ссылку!

Большое спасибо!

Ответы [ 2 ]

0 голосов
/ 23 декабря 2018

Хотя я полностью согласен с @TheImpaler, вот KLUDGE для создания гистограммы:

mysql> SELECT city, population, REPEAT('x', population/200000) FROM `us` ORDER BY population DESC;
+----------------------------+------------+-------------------------------------------+
| city                       | population | REPEAT('x', population/200000)            |
+----------------------------+------------+-------------------------------------------+
| New York                   |    8107916 | xx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x |
| Los Angeles                |    3877129 | xxxxxxxxxxxxxxxxxxx                       |
| Chicago                    |    2841952 | xxxxxxxxxxxxxx                            |
| Houston                    |    2027712 | xxxxxxxxxx                                |
| Philadelphia               |    1453268 | xxxxxxx                                   |
| Phoenix                    |    1428509 | xxxxxxx                                   |
| San Diego                  |    1287050 | xxxxxx                                    |
| San Antonio                |    1256810 | xxxxxx                                    |
| Dallas                     |    1211704 | xxxxxx                                    |
| San Jose                   |     897460 | xxxx                                      |

(даже не думайте о круговой диаграмме!)

0 голосов
/ 21 декабря 2018

Нет, база данных предназначена для эффективного и безопасного хранения и извлечения данных.Не для других целей.

Используйте любое клиентское приложение для извлечения данных так, как вам нужно (из MySQL), и для их графического отображения.

...